Output 70af2647be227f8da2c55f573b6b9c42c61fcfd36bb80e04b10432dc08a986d7:1

value
401351727
script pubkey
OP_0 OP_PUSHBYTES_32 1753ad75df024415606bf9d7744bdb14690ecfd2e45b47626246502103ec7c83
address
bc1qzaf66awlqfzp2crtl8thgj7mz35san7ju3d5wcnzgegzzqlv0jpsahmz54
transaction
70af2647be227f8da2c55f573b6b9c42c61fcfd36bb80e04b10432dc08a986d7
confirmations
97248
spent
true